So here was my arguement in a nut shell. Currently there are 3 tanking classes: warrior, SK, pally. On the group end, mobs have quite a bit more HP with this expansion (like with most expansions). All three tank classes can tank fairly well, as defined as keeping agro from a single mob off the group mates. However, due to our current setup for how we do this, paladins end up having to cast non-damage or nearly 0 damage spells constantly to keep agro. This shoves our limited DPS to near 0. Meanwhile both SK's and warriors have similar agro generation but can be weaved through hits. Warriors are using disc stuff that does not effect their swings and have duel weild for some respectable DPS. SK's have most of their hate generation come from spells and effects that also damage, and in fact going for agro actually increases their DPS, not reduces it to nothing. This puts paladins as the least desireable tanks in group content, since it will always take longer to kill things with a paladin tank. We are unlikely to be invited to a group that already has a tank, because we cannot offer anything else. Yet both a warrior and a Sk will still be taken for extra DPS.
On a raid when the burn is called, we have almost nothing to do. Now we can spam one of our crush lines, and most of us do (spamming both runs a huge risk of taking agro). Second spire helps a small bit, our Holyforge is so broken its a joke but most of us will pop that as well. Even doing all that, we'll come out well below a decently played SK. On the rare undead mob, we CAN do a bit better, but I still find my parses right in line with our SK's even though my slay is just so overpowered.
We aren't asking to be wizard DPS, and I would be in line complaining if we were. That would be screwed up. We are asking that we should not be dead last by over 50% from all other melee.
